Uttarakhand govt approves new slum policy

Dehra Dun: In a major policy decision ahead of the Assembly polls, the Uttarakhand cabinet on Tuesday approved a new slum policy under which the government will provide a house or a plot to each family residing in slum areas.
"The government has approved a new state slum policy
which will benefit nearly 7.5 lakh people living in 582 slum
clusters," urban development principal secretary Ranbir Singh
told reporters after a meeting of the state cabinet here.

Under the policy, the government would provide a new
house or a plot to each family residing in the slum areas.

The government would provide an identity card to each
individual living in the slums and provide a 800 sq ft plot or
a 300 sq ft constructed house on subsidised rates for 10 years
lease to each of the family. After the lease period is over,
the owners will have the provision to free hold their property
for sale, Singh said.

A master plan will be prepared specifically for each of
the district as well as the slum cluster, he said.

Singh, however, did not specify whether these slum areas
would be regularised or not. "A working formula is yet to be
prepared in this regard," he said.
The government has also made it mandatory for private
developers and the government agencies to reserve 25 per cent
of the houses for urban poor in order to check encroachments.

The government would not allow any further slums to be set up
in any area, Singh said.

From now, new houses constructed on over 500 sq mt area
will have a servant quarter. Similarly, houses constructed on
more than 1,000 sq mt will have two servant quarters. "These
provisions are being made in order to check further spread of
slum clusters," Singh said.

Significantly, the new slum policy came at a time when
the Assembly elections are just two months away with the
ruling BJP trying to consolidate its vote bank among the urban
poor.
